Keyboard Indicator

Keyboard Indicator

Keyboard Indicator is a free, open source software that displays an on-screen indicator when the Caps Lock, Num Lock or Scroll Lock keys are activated. It helps prevent inadvertent input mistakes.

Categories:
keyboard indicator caps-lock num-lock scroll-lock

Keyboard Indicator Features

  1. Displays on-screen indicator when Caps Lock, Num Lock or Scroll Lock is activated
  2. Works across Windows, Linux and macOS
  3. Open source and free
  4. Lightweight and low system resource usage
  5. Customizable position, size, color and opacity of indicator
  6. Auto-hide feature for cleaner look
  7. Supports multiple keyboard layouts

Pricing

  • Open Source
  • Free

Pros

Prevents accidental input mistakes

Visible feedback for lock key status

Cross-platform compatibility

Free and open source

Low resource usage

Customizable to user preference

Actively maintained

Cons

Lacks advanced configuration options

Minimal documentation for new users

Requires manual installation

Not widely known software


Keyboard Lights

Keyboard Lights

Keyboard Lights is a software that allows you to customize the lighting and effects on RGB keyboards. It lets you choose colors, animations, and adjust brightness directly from your computer.

Categories:
rgb lighting keyboard customization

Keyboard Lights Features

  1. Customizable RGB lighting effects
  2. Per-key lighting customization
  3. Various animation effects
  4. Adjustable brightness/speed
  5. Keyboard lighting profiles
  6. Sync with other RGB devices

Pricing

  • Free

Pros

Very customizable lighting options

Works with most RGB keyboards

Easy to use interface

Completely free

Cons

Limited to keyboard lighting effects

Requires RGB keyboard to use

Very basic compared to similar software
